Can A Lawyer Afford Rent in Saint Francis, WI?

Comfortably affordable — rent takes 12.1% of gross income.

Saint Francis rent: July 2026. Salary: BLS OEWS May 2024 (Wisconsin state estimate).

Saint Francis median rent
$1,693/mo
Lawyer salary (Wisconsin)
$167,647/yr
Rent as % of income
12.1%
Gross monthly income works out to about $13,971, and the 30% rule supports up to $4,191/mo in rent. Saint Francis's median rent of $1,693 leaves roughly $2,498/mo of headroom under that threshold. A lawyer works roughly 21 hours a month to cover that rent.

About rent and a lawyer salary

Lawyer pay covers comfortable rent in every US city, but the surplus after rent varies sharply by metro. Big-law and federal-government lawyer pay clusters in a handful of cities where rent is also highest, which compresses the affordability margin. At the national-average lawyer salary, the 30% rule supports about $4,412 a month in rent — above the median rent in even the most expensive US metro.

Methodology: Salary uses the BLS-derived Wisconsin state estimate from OEWS May 2024. Rent is the most recent ZORI monthly value for Saint Francis, WI. Affordability applies the 30% rule (rent ≤ 30% of gross income). Real take-home varies with taxes, household composition, overtime, tips, and benefits.
